## Onboarding: Turnwell Counter Service

For the weekly eng sync: Turnwell counts turnstile events at Harrowfield Arena and publishes gate totals every ten seconds. New joiners get read access by default. Writes to the calibration table require the sealed config store, which locks after any unclean shutdown — this bit us twice last quarter, so know the procedure. Unsealing is a one-command operation from the gate-side console and should be demoed at each new hire's first sync. The command prompts for the recovery passphrase below.

recovery phrase for bajog-kahif: wenael-ulawyn

Item 12: Pagination. Verify the Copperdell public REST API returns cursor-based pages only; offset params must 400. Confirm page size cap at 200 and stable ordering on the Wrenfall listing endpoints. Run the contract suite twice, cold and warm cache. Do not merge if cursors leak internal IDs. Record the verification run's trace token, shown on the next line.

session token of yahap-fafop = htk9_f6aa94135

Ticket: SDK parity gap — Lattico Swift client lacks batched telemetry flush, present in the Kotlin client since 3.8. Partners on the Orven program are blocking on it. Scope is small: port the flush scheduler and add the retry cap. Target the 3.11 train; no API changes needed. Release manager, please gate the cut on the verification token below.

session token of kajop-yahog = htk9_f2a6c0eaf